About 14 Bramshot Way
14 Bramshot Way is an end-of-terrace house in Watford (WD19 7PS). It has a recorded floor area of 65 m² (around 700 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(June 2019) shows a C (score 73). When first surveyed in August 2009 the rating was D,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Average to Good and hot-water efficiency went from Average to Good.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 89).
2 planning records sit against the property, 1 approved, 1 refused. Past consents include an extension and a loft conversion,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Its energy rating outperforms most of the postcode (better than 89% of similar EPCs).
